ELECTRICALLY CONDUCTIVE BONDING TAPE WITH LOW PASSIVE INTERMODULATION
An electrically conductive bonding tape includes a conductive self-supporting first layer conductive in each of three mutually orthogonal directions and including conductive opposing first and second major surfaces, an conductive second layer coated on the first major surface of the self-supporting first layer and having at least 60% by weight of nickel, the second layer having an exposed major surface facing away from the first major surface of the self-supporting first layer and exposing at least some of the nickel in the second layer, and a conductive adhesive third layer bonded to the second major surface of the self-supporting first layer opposite the second layer. The adhesive third layer is conductive in at least one of the three mutually orthogonal directions and includes a plurality of conductive elements dispersed in an insulative material, at least some of the conductive elements physically contacting the self-supporting first layer.
POLYURETHANE FOAM AND METHODS OF FORMING THE SAME
A polyurethane foam may include an isocyanate polymer component and a polyol component. The polyol component may include a polyol having a molecular weight of at least about 500 kg/mol and not greater than about 6000 kg/mol. The polyurethane foam may have an elongation of at least about 500%. The polyurethane foam may further have a density of at least about 250 g/L and a tensile strength of not greater than about 1000 kPa.

MICRO-GROOVE DRAG REDUCTION FLEXIBLE FILM AND PREPARATION METHOD THEREOF
The disclosure provides a micro-groove drag reduction flexible film and a preparation method thereof. The micro-groove film has a triangular groove structure on the upper surface along the direction of an air flow, and an adhesive layer on the lower surface for quick adhesion to an aircraft surface. After the surface of the aircraft is covered with a micro-groove film, it could limit the spanwise movement of the bottom air at the boundary layer of the aircraft surface, improve the flow field characteristics of the aircraft near the wall, and effectively reduce the frictional resistance of the wall. The micro-groove flexible film is prepared by a roller hot pressing method. The triangular groove structure is processed on the surface of the mold roller of the double roller hot press. After pretreatment of the thermoplastic polyurethane (TPU) polymer film, a micro-groove structure is hot-pressed on the surface of the TPU film.

DOUBLE-SIDED ADHESIVE TAPE
Provided is a double-sided pressure-sensitive adhesive tape excellent in impact-absorbing property in the entirety of a wide temperature range, in particular, in a low-temperature region. The double-sided pressure-sensitive adhesive tape of the present invention includes: a base material layer; and pressure-sensitive adhesive layers arranged on both surface sides of the base material layer, wherein an entirety of the double-sided pressure-sensitive adhesive tape has a storage modulus of elasticity E' in a range of from 1.0×10.sup.5 Pa to 1.0×10.sup.8 Pa, which is measured at from -25° C. to 120° C. and a frequency of 1 Hz.

ADHESIVE TAPE WITH CROSSLINKED POLYURETHANE CARRIER
The present invention relates to a redetachable adhesive tape having a carrier based on a crosslinked polyurethane and an adhesive layer based on vinylaromatic block copolymer, to a method for producing the adhesive tape and the use of the adhesive tape in the production of electronic components.
